Sunday 11th December 2022

On this day in 2022, the 20th edition of the Junior Eurovision Song Contest took place in Yerevan, Armenia. The United Kingdom returned, while Azerbaijan, Bulgaria, Germany & Russia all withdrew. France took victory with Lissandro performing “Oh Maman!” and 203 points.
